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Livingston North to Drayton Park start from as little as £42.40

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Livingston North to Drayton Park start from £93.20 one way

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Livingston North to Drayton Park are available for £203.40 one way

Station Amenities and Features

Livingston North offers essential services for its passengers. While the station doesn't have a ticket office, it is equipped with accessible ticket machines for easy purchase and collection of tickets, including those booked online. The station ensures accessibility with step-free access to parts of the station and induction loops for those with hearing impairments. Unfortunately, there are no toilets or refreshment facilities available, so it might be wise to prepare before arriving.

For ease of travel, there are seven Blue Badge parking bays available, and the station's adjacent car park operated by the local authority offers 227 spaces without charge. Although there's no staff assistance available, helpful information can still be obtained from the customer help points located around the station.

Station Facilities and Ticketing Options

The station features a variety of amenities designed to make your commute as comfortable and convenient as possible. Open from 06:30 to 10:00 on weekdays, the ticket office is there to assist with your travel needs. If you're in a hurry, or outside of these hours, ticket machines are available for purchasing or collecting tickets bought online. These machines are tailored for accessibility and support Disabled Persons Railcard discounts.

For those utilizing smartcards, both issuance and validation facilities are available at the station, ensuring swift and seamless travel. The station also incorporates induction loops for those requiring audio assistance. While facilities like luggage storage and refreshment options are currently not available, the station prioritizes security with CCTV consistently monitoring the premises.

Accessibility and Assistance

Drayton Park station, classified as a Category C station, unfortunately lacks step-free access. The assistance meeting point is strategically located by the ticket office to assist travelers as needed. Staff are present on weekdays until 10:00 to help with your arrival and departure. For those requiring further travel support, help points are conveniently placed on platforms, and a free helpline is available to arrange for any required assistance.

While there are no waiting rooms, seating is provided for your comfort as you await your train. Unfortunately, the station does not feature accessible toilets or parking accommodations, which may pose challenges for some travelers. Cycling enthusiasts will find stands to secure their bicycles, safeguarded by station CCTV.
